Karam NASER

Executive Summary

Karam NASER is an inventor who has filed 6 patents. Their primary areas of innovation include the unit being an image region, e.g. an object (5 patents), Sampling, masking or truncation of coding units, e.g. adaptive resampling, frame skipping, frame interpolation or high-frequency transform coefficient masking (2 patents), Adaptive subdivision aspects, e.g. subdivision of a picture into rectangular or non-rectangular coding blocks (2 patents), and they have worked with companies such as InterDigital CE Patent Holdings, SAS (3 patents), INTERDIGITAL CE PATENT HOLDINGS, SAS (3 patents).
